Does the 2022 Lexus RX require premium gas?

No, this luxury SUV does not require fuel above 87 octane gasoline. If you thought buying an SUV with a high-reliability rating was an excellent idea, add that you don’t have to pay higher prices for premium gas when driving this SUV.

What is the difference between the RX 350 and RX 450h?

The RX 350 uses a 3.5-liter V6 engine to deliver 295 horsepower and 267 lb-ft of torque. Move to the RX 450h, and you’ve got an electric motor, turning this V6 into a traditional hybrid powertrain. The power increases to 308 horsepower.

The RX 350 delivers 20 city/27 hwy mpg while the RX 450h offers 31 city/28 hwy mpg. If you do most of your driving in the city, the 2022 Lexus RX 450h might be the right luxury SUV for you.

What is the Toyota equivalent of the Lexus RX 350?

The Toyota Highlander is the closest SUV in the Toyota lineup to the Lexus RX 350. The Lexus, as you would expect from a luxury SUV, offers more upscale materials, a sportier ride, and signature Lexus styling. The Highlander is a top choice among midsize three-row SUVs.
